How does an external fuel pump work?

An external fuel pump moves gasoline from the tank to the engine, often using an impeller or gear-rotor mechanism to create pressure that propels the fuel through the line.

How do you calculate efficiency for a gear pump?

To calculate the efficiency of a gear pump, you must measure the input power and the output power, and then divide the output power by the input power. This ratio is then multiplied by 100 to get the efficiency percentage.
